Report: White House Condemns Assassination, Voices Disappointment with Netanyahu

Axiom reports that the White House has sent a harsh message to Benjamin Netanyahu, condemning the assassination of a senior Qassam commander, Rائد سعد. The White House considers the assassination a violation of the ceasefire agreement.

Axiom claims that the White House communicated a stern message to Netanyahu, the Prime Minister of the Zionist occupiers, strongly condemning the killing of Raed Saad, a prominent commander of Qassam. According to the White House, the assassination of Raed Saad constitutes a breach of the ceasefire agreement. Secretary of State Rubio, Trump’s envoy to the region Vitkov, and Trump’s son-in-law Kushner reportedly expressed deep disappointment with Netanyahu.

The website, quoting a U.S. official, also stated that Israel did not inform or consult with Washington prior to the assassination of Raed Saad. The White House has expressed its displeasure over the assassination. Furthermore, Netanyahu has allegedly become an internationally unpopular figure in the past two years. The White House is also said to be increasingly concerned about settler violence against Palestinians.
